The Program Finance Systems Analyst III is responsible for leading advanced administration and maintenance of Integrated Program Management (IPM) business software. This role involves configuring, testing, deploying, and optimizing IPM solutions, addressing complex user needs, and providing advanced user/role-based security administration.
The analyst collaborates with team members and users to deliver effective integrated business collaboration solutions.

** Responsibilities:
*** Lead advanced administration and maintenance of IPM business software (Deltek Cobra).
* Configure, test, deploy, and optimize IPM software products.
* Address complex end-user needs to deliver high-quality IPM solutions.
* Manage advanced user/role-based security and support.
* Collaborate with application team members and users to ensure effective and optimized use of IPM solutions.
* Troubleshoot and resolve advanced system-related issues.
* Conduct advanced training sessions for end-users to enhance their understanding of IPM software.
* Document processes, configurations, and changes to ensure accurate records.
* Mentor and guide junior analysts on best practices and problem resolution.
** Qualifications You Must Have:
***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Accounting, Information Systems, Business Administration, or a related field.
* 4+ years of experience in finance systems, project control, or a related field.
* Relevant experience can be considered as a substitute for the required educational qualifications. In the absence of a degree, a minimum of 8 years of related experience is required.
* Higher level relevant degree may substitute for experience.
* Experience in Deltek Cobra and/or other similar Integrated Program Management software solutions.
* Experience in the Aerospace and Defense industry.
* Strong facilitation skills that address complex IT and Business stakeholder concerns, specifically around tool maintenance and continuous improvement activities.
